Professional services ERP comparison should start with operating model fit, not feature volume
Professional services firms rarely fail in ERP selection because a platform lacks time entry, project accounting, resource management, or billing. They fail because the selected system does not align with how the business scales, governs delivery, standardizes workflows, and drives adoption across consultants, project managers, finance teams, and executives. For buyers weighing scalability and adoption, the central question is not which ERP has the longest feature list. It is which platform can support growth without creating reporting fragmentation, administrative overhead, or user resistance.
This makes professional services ERP comparison an enterprise decision intelligence exercise. Buyers need to evaluate architecture, cloud operating model, implementation complexity, interoperability, workflow standardization, and long-term total cost of ownership. In many firms, the ERP becomes the operational system of record for project delivery economics, utilization, margin visibility, revenue recognition, and forecasting discipline. A poor fit can slow billing cycles, weaken executive visibility, and create inconsistent delivery governance.
The most effective evaluation process therefore balances strategic technology evaluation with operational tradeoff analysis. A platform that is highly configurable may support unique delivery models but increase implementation cost and adoption friction. A more standardized SaaS platform may accelerate deployment and improve usability but require process redesign. The right answer depends on service complexity, geographic footprint, acquisition strategy, reporting maturity, and the organization's tolerance for customization.
What buyers should compare in professional services ERP platforms
| Evaluation area | Why it matters | What strong platforms enable | Common risk if overlooked |
|---|---|---|---|
| Architecture and deployment model | Determines scalability, extensibility, and upgrade path | Consistent cloud operations, API-led integration, lower infrastructure burden | Technical debt and difficult modernization |
| User adoption model | Professional services ERP success depends on broad daily usage | Simple time capture, intuitive project workflows, role-based dashboards | Low compliance and shadow systems |
| Resource and project controls | Directly affects utilization, margin, and delivery predictability | Integrated staffing, forecasting, project accounting, and billing | Manual reconciliation and weak margin visibility |
| Financial governance | Supports revenue recognition, auditability, and multi-entity control | Strong finance core with services-specific reporting | Disconnected PSA and finance processes |
| Interoperability | Professional services firms often rely on CRM, HCM, BI, and collaboration tools | Stable APIs, prebuilt connectors, data consistency | Integration bottlenecks and reporting fragmentation |
| TCO and lifecycle economics | Subscription cost alone does not reflect operational burden | Predictable licensing, manageable admin effort, scalable support model | Hidden services cost and expensive reconfiguration |
For professional services organizations, adoption is often the leading indicator of ERP value realization. If consultants avoid entering time promptly, project managers distrust forecasts, or finance teams export data into spreadsheets to close the books, the platform may be technically live but operationally underperforming. This is why usability, workflow alignment, and reporting trust should be evaluated as rigorously as core functionality.
Scalability should also be defined carefully. It is not only about transaction volume. In this segment, scalability includes the ability to support more service lines, more legal entities, more billing models, more complex revenue recognition, more global delivery teams, and more executive demand for real-time operational visibility. A platform that works for a 300-person consultancy may become restrictive at 1,500 employees if it cannot support standardized governance across regions and practices.
Architecture comparison: finance-led ERP, services-led ERP, and suite-based cloud platforms
Most professional services ERP evaluations fall into three broad architecture patterns. First are finance-led ERP platforms with professional services capabilities layered into a strong accounting and control framework. These are often attractive to CFOs because they improve close, compliance, and multi-entity governance. Second are services-led platforms that originated around project operations, resource management, and PSA workflows, then expanded into ERP capabilities. These can be compelling where delivery operations are the primary pain point. Third are broader cloud suites that combine ERP, CRM, HCM, analytics, and workflow automation in a more unified operating model.
Each model creates different tradeoffs. Finance-led platforms usually provide stronger financial governance and auditability but may require more design effort to optimize consultant-facing workflows. Services-led platforms can improve adoption among delivery teams but may need closer scrutiny around financial depth, global controls, or enterprise interoperability. Suite-based cloud platforms can reduce integration complexity and improve cross-functional visibility, but buyers must assess whether the suite's services functionality is mature enough for their delivery model.
| Platform pattern | Best fit profile | Scalability strengths | Adoption strengths | Primary tradeoff |
|---|---|---|---|---|
| Finance-led cloud ERP with PSA | Midmarket to enterprise firms prioritizing control and multi-entity finance | Strong governance, global finance, auditability, structured growth support | Good for finance and PMO if workflows are well designed | May require more change management for consultants |
| Services-led ERP or PSA-centric platform | Firms focused on utilization, staffing, and project delivery optimization | Scales delivery operations well in standardized service models | Often strong consultant and project manager usability | Financial depth and enterprise control model may vary |
| Broad enterprise suite | Organizations seeking connected CRM, ERP, analytics, and workflow | High enterprise scalability and interoperability potential | Adoption improves when cross-functional processes are unified | Can be complex to scope and govern |
| Legacy on-prem or heavily customized ERP | Firms with unique historical processes and sunk-cost bias | Can support niche requirements if maintained aggressively | Adoption often declines over time due to complexity | High technical debt and modernization risk |
Cloud operating model and SaaS platform evaluation considerations
For most buyers, the cloud operating model is now central to ERP selection. SaaS delivery can reduce infrastructure management, improve release cadence, and support more predictable platform lifecycle management. However, not all cloud ERP models are equal. Buyers should distinguish between true multi-tenant SaaS, single-tenant hosted deployments, and legacy platforms re-presented as cloud. These differences affect upgrade discipline, extensibility, security operations, and long-term administrative effort.
In professional services environments, a strong SaaS platform evaluation should focus on how configuration changes are governed, how reporting models evolve, how integrations are maintained, and how quickly new entities or practices can be onboarded. A platform that offers flexibility through heavy customization may appear attractive during selection but can create release management friction and higher support costs later. By contrast, a more standardized SaaS model may improve resilience and upgradeability, but only if the organization is willing to harmonize processes.
Operational resilience also matters. Firms that bill monthly, manage milestone revenue, or depend on rapid staffing decisions need stable performance, strong access controls, reliable audit trails, and clear disaster recovery commitments. ERP comparison should therefore include service-level expectations, data retention policies, role-based security maturity, and the vendor's approach to platform observability and incident response.
Scalability and adoption are linked more closely than many buyers assume
A common evaluation mistake is treating scalability as a technical issue and adoption as a change management issue. In practice, they are tightly connected. When a platform scales poorly, users experience slower workflows, inconsistent reporting, duplicate data entry, and process exceptions that reduce trust. When adoption is weak, the organization loses the data quality needed to scale forecasting, margin analysis, and resource planning. The result is a system that appears enterprise-grade on paper but underdelivers operationally.
Consider a 700-person consulting firm expanding through acquisition. If the ERP can support multi-entity finance but cannot standardize project setup, staffing taxonomy, and billing controls across acquired teams, adoption will fragment. Each business unit may preserve local workarounds, undermining enterprise visibility. Conversely, a platform with strong consultant usability but limited financial governance may support early growth yet struggle when the CFO needs consolidated reporting, intercompany controls, and more disciplined revenue recognition.
- Evaluate adoption by role, not only by department: consultant, project manager, resource manager, finance controller, practice leader, and executive sponsor.
- Define scalability across business dimensions: entities, geographies, service lines, billing models, reporting complexity, and acquisition integration.
- Test workflow friction in demos using real scenarios such as change orders, milestone billing, utilization forecasting, and project margin review.
- Assess whether the platform supports standardization without forcing excessive process compromise in high-value service lines.
TCO comparison: what professional services firms often underestimate
ERP TCO comparison in professional services should extend beyond subscription pricing and implementation fees. Buyers should model the cost of integration maintenance, reporting administration, workflow redesign, user support, release testing, data governance, and external consulting dependency. A lower-cost platform can become more expensive over five years if it requires extensive custom reporting, manual reconciliations, or repeated intervention to support new billing models and organizational changes.
There is also a hidden cost of weak adoption. Late time entry delays billing. Inaccurate project forecasts distort hiring decisions. Poor resource visibility reduces utilization. Finance teams spend more time reconciling project and accounting data. Executives lose confidence in dashboards and revert to offline reporting packs. These operational inefficiencies can materially outweigh licensing differences between vendors.
| Cost dimension | Lower apparent cost option | Potential hidden cost | Higher maturity option |
|---|---|---|---|
| Licensing | Lower subscription entry point | Add-on modules and user tier expansion | More complete bundled capability |
| Implementation | Fast initial deployment promise | Deferred process redesign and rework | Structured phased rollout with governance |
| Customization | Tailored workflows for every team | Upgrade friction and support complexity | Configuration within standardized design principles |
| Reporting | Basic native reporting only | Spreadsheet dependence and BI rework | Integrated analytics and governed data model |
| Administration | Lean internal support assumption | High reliance on external specialists | Manageable admin model with documented controls |
Implementation governance, migration complexity, and interoperability tradeoffs
Professional services ERP implementations often fail not because the software is weak, but because governance is weak. Buyers should assess whether the vendor and implementation partner can support process design decisions around project structures, rate cards, revenue recognition, approval workflows, and master data ownership. Without disciplined governance, firms replicate legacy complexity in a new platform and then struggle with adoption.
Migration complexity is especially important for firms moving from disconnected PSA, accounting, CRM, and spreadsheet-based planning environments. Historical project data may be inconsistent, customer hierarchies may be duplicated, and billing logic may vary by practice. A realistic migration strategy should define what data must be converted, what can be archived, and what should be standardized before go-live. Buyers should be cautious of implementation plans that understate data cleansing and process harmonization effort.
Interoperability remains a major decision factor. Even when the ERP becomes the operational core, most firms still depend on CRM for pipeline management, HCM for workforce data, collaboration tools for delivery execution, and BI platforms for advanced analytics. API maturity, event handling, connector quality, and master data synchronization should therefore be part of the platform selection framework. Integration debt is one of the fastest ways to erode ERP ROI.
Executive decision guidance by buyer scenario
A midmarket consulting firm with rapid headcount growth and inconsistent project controls should usually prioritize a cloud ERP platform that can standardize project accounting, resource planning, and billing while remaining easy for consultants to use. In this scenario, adoption and workflow simplicity may matter more than edge-case configurability. The goal is to establish operational discipline before complexity multiplies.
A larger multinational professional services organization with multiple legal entities, acquisition activity, and strict revenue recognition requirements should generally weight financial governance, interoperability, and enterprise scalability more heavily. Here, the ERP must support a connected operating model across finance, delivery, and executive reporting. Adoption still matters, but the platform also needs a strong control framework and a sustainable cloud operating model.
A firm replacing a legacy on-prem system should evaluate modernization readiness explicitly. If the current environment depends on custom code and local process exceptions, the selection team should decide where standardization is strategically beneficial and where differentiation is operationally necessary. This is also where vendor lock-in analysis becomes important. Buyers should understand how portable their data is, how extensibility is managed, and whether future process changes can be made without disproportionate vendor or partner dependence.
- Choose for adoption-first scalability when the primary problem is inconsistent time, billing, and project execution discipline.
- Choose for governance-first scalability when the business is multi-entity, acquisition-driven, or subject to complex financial controls.
- Choose for suite-based interoperability when CRM, ERP, analytics, and workflow orchestration need to operate as a connected enterprise system.
- Delay selection if the organization has not aligned on target operating model, data ownership, and process standardization principles.
Final assessment: how to select the right professional services ERP
The best professional services ERP is not the one with the broadest marketing narrative. It is the one that aligns with the firm's service delivery model, financial governance requirements, cloud operating model preferences, and transformation readiness. Buyers weighing scalability and adoption should prioritize platforms that can create trusted operational visibility while remaining usable enough to drive consistent daily engagement across the business.
A disciplined comparison should test architecture fit, SaaS maturity, implementation governance, interoperability, reporting trust, and five-year TCO. It should also examine whether the organization is prepared to standardize workflows, clean data, and govern change. In professional services, ERP value is realized when the platform improves utilization insight, accelerates billing, strengthens margin control, and gives executives a reliable view of delivery performance. That outcome depends as much on operational fit as on software capability.
